Ledgerhall runs three environments: dev, staging, and production. Bulk edits in the admin table behave differently in each: dev applies changes immediately with no audit trail, staging enforces the same two-step confirmation as production but writes to a scratch database, and production requires a second approver for any bulk edit touching more than fifty rows. New team members should practice bulk edits in staging first, since mistakes there are recoverable. Each environment's behavior is governed by the settings below.

settings of tahog-kagag:
[holmir]
port = 9200
team = fraox
host = holmir.ordinstack.corp
region = upper-3
access_code = ac_bfb93d
timeout_ms = 1000

# Service Accounts — Catalogue Import

The Thornquill catalogue importer runs under the svc-catimport account. It pulls nightly MARC exports from the Larkfield stacks system and writes into CatalogueDB. Do not run imports under your personal account. Scope is read-source, write-catalogue only. Logs go to the importer dashboard. To run the importer locally, authenticate against the internal gateway with the key below.

gateway credential: qvz23-XSZTNBjrucz4Q49XMT1TuVw

Subject: Key rotation for Larkspur canary gating

Hi there — quick heads up for your review. We rotated the key that the Larkspur gate-checker uses to pull canary deploy rules (error-rate thresholds, bake times, auto-rollback triggers). Old key dies Friday. The gating logic itself is unchanged, so this should be a rubber stamp. For your verification pass, the new key is included here.

service key, kagep-yafop: qvz23-ZKPHptIdEFAcWdmbBSRvIiM